Let’s load the iSat model into the pyNastranGUI

it’s a .dat file, so instead of:

>>> pyNastranGUI -i bdf_filename

we need to include the format:

>>> pyNastranGUI -f nastran -i bdf_filename

Alternatively, we could load the model and the results, but in this demo we’re just showing off the geometry. To do that instead:

>>> pyNastranGUI -f nastran -i bdf_filename -o op2_filename

Loading a BDF

There are two ways to load a BDF; the long way or the short way.

The short way instantiates the ``BDF`` class and the short way uses the ``read_bdf`` function. As this demo was written for the Jupyter Notebook, we’ll use ``read_bdf`` and then mention the other method. The class-based method allows finer control over things like: - what cards should be loaded - OpenMDAO dynamic syntax support

Interrogating the BDF object

IDE’s like WingIDE, PyCharm, Spyder and “Python Tools for Visual Studio” make it very easy to program with their object introspection ability. Unfortunately, because pyNastran has so many functions, it can be difficult to learn the code.

Some handy object introspection methods were created that will work on all pyNastran objects and even non-pyNastran objects. By convention, private data members/functions start with an underscore _, and public ones do not.

We can use the generic object attributes/methods functions

Cross-referencing

Cross-referencing a BDF allows improved usability of the ``BDF`` class. It comes with some negative side effects, but in general is a very useful thing. It dramatically minimizes the amount of code you need to write, greatly simplifies future operations, and is highly recommended.

The major downside is it slows down the code.

Without Cross-Referencing (xref=False)

Here the raw values of the the data objects are returned to us

cquad = bdf.elements[1]
print(cquad)
nid1 = cquad.nodes[0]
print("nid1 = %s" % nid1)
n1 = bdf.nodes[nid1]
cd4 = n1.cd
c4 = bdf.coords[cd4]
print("i (xref=False) = %s" % str(c4.i))

Cross-Referenced (xref=True)

Here we can trace the referenced objects very easily.

A cross-referenced attribute is indicated with the ``*_ref`` suffix: * cquad4_element.nodes : not cross referenced * cquad4_element.nodes_ref : cross referenced

print("i (xref=True) = %s" % bdf_xref.elements[1].nodes_ref[0].cd_ref.i)
i (xref=True) = [1. 0. 0.]

There are two ways to write a deck - ``interspersed`` : alternate properties and elements (similar to how Patran writes decks) - ``not-interspersed (default)`` : much faster

We can also use 8 or 16 character field width as well as double precision.

Note that double precision only works for certain cards (e.g. GRID, COORD, DMIG) and not much else.

bdf_xref.write_bdf('fem.bdf', interspersed=False, size=8, is_double=False)
